Murder Suspect Linked to 20 Deaths Shot dead in Dramatic police Showdown

In a gripping event that underscores the ongoing battle against violent crime in South Africa, a 27-year-old murder suspect was shot dead in a shootout with police in Umzinto, KwaZulu-Natal. The suspect was infamous for his connections to nearly 20 killings and at least 17 additional criminal cases, raising serious concerns about public safety in the region.

The Incident

The dramatic confrontation unfolded on June 20, 2025, when specialized crime intelligence units collaborated with local police to apprehend the suspect at a residence on Malibu Drive. As officers closed in on the location, the suspect opened fire, leading to a violent exchange of gunfire. Law enforcement responded decisively, neutralizing the suspect, who had long been eluding capture due to his extensive criminal history.
